    Essential Checks Before You Buy

    Before handing over your hard-earned cash for used car sales in Birmingham, UK, make sure to carry out these essential checks. The exterior of the car is the first thing you see, so give it a good once-over. Check for any signs of damage, such as dents, scratches, or rust. Pay close attention to the panel gaps – inconsistent gaps could indicate that the car has been in an accident. Inspect the tires for wear and tear, and make sure they have plenty of tread left. Check the lights to ensure they are all working properly, including headlights, taillights, and indicators. Moving inside, check the interior for any signs of wear and tear. Look for rips or stains on the seats, and make sure all the controls are functioning correctly. Test the air conditioning, heating, and infotainment system. Pay attention to any unusual smells, such as dampness or mildew, which could indicate a water leak. Under the hood, check the engine for any signs of leaks or damage. Look for fluid stains or corrosion, and make sure all the hoses and belts are in good condition. Check the oil level and coolant level to ensure they are within the recommended range. If you're not familiar with car mechanics, consider bringing a trusted mechanic with you to give the engine a professional inspection. During the test drive, pay attention to how the car handles and feels on the road. Listen for any unusual noises, such as squeaks, rattles, or grinding sounds. Test the brakes to ensure they are responsive and effective. Check the steering to make sure it's smooth and precise. Pay attention to the car's acceleration and handling, and make sure it feels comfortable and stable. After the test drive, take some time to reflect on your experience. Did the car meet your expectations? Did you feel comfortable and confident driving it? If you have any doubts or concerns, don't hesitate to walk away and find another option.     Financing Your Used Car Purchase

    So, you've found the perfect car among the used car sales in Birmingham, UK, but how are you going to pay for it? Financing is a common option, and there are several avenues to explore. Dealership financing is often the most convenient, as they can arrange a loan for you directly. They may offer competitive rates and terms, but it's always wise to compare their offers with other lenders. Banks and credit unions are another excellent source of financing. They typically offer lower interest rates than dealerships, but you'll need to apply for a loan and get pre-approved before you start shopping for a car. Online lenders are also gaining popularity, offering a quick and easy way to get a loan. They often have flexible terms and competitive rates, but be sure to research the lender's reputation before applying. Personal loans can also be used to finance a used car purchase. These loans are unsecured, meaning they don't require any collateral, but they may have higher interest rates than secured loans. Before you apply for financing, check your credit score. A good credit score will help you qualify for lower interest rates and better terms. You can get a free copy of your credit report from the major credit bureaus. When comparing loan offers, pay attention to the interest rate, loan term, and any fees associated with the loan. The interest rate is the cost of borrowing money, and the loan term is the length of time you have to repay the loan. Longer loan terms may result in lower monthly payments, but you'll end up paying more interest over the life of the loan. Be sure to factor in the total cost of the loan, including interest and fees, when making your decision. Don't be afraid to negotiate with the lender to get the best possible deal. You may be able to negotiate a lower interest rate or waive certain fees. Read the fine print carefully before signing any loan documents. Make sure you understand all the terms and conditions of the loan, including the repayment schedule, late payment fees, and any other charges.     Paperwork and Legalities: What You Need to Know

    Alright, you're almost there with your used car sales in Birmingham, UK adventure! But before you drive off into the sunset, let's tackle the paperwork and legalities. First and foremost, you'll need the car's Vehicle Registration Document, also known as the V5C or logbook. This document proves ownership and contains important information about the car, such as its registration number, make, model, and engine size. Make sure the V5C is in the seller's name and that the details match the car. If the seller is not the registered keeper, be very cautious and ask for proof of ownership. You'll also need a valid MOT certificate. The MOT (Ministry of Transport) test is an annual safety and emissions test that is required for most vehicles over three years old. The MOT certificate confirms that the car meets the minimum safety standards required by law. Check the expiry date of the MOT certificate and make sure it's still valid. If the MOT is about to expire, you may want to ask the seller to get a new one before you buy the car. Insurance is another essential requirement. You must have valid car insurance before you can legally drive the car on public roads. Compare insurance quotes from different providers to get the best possible deal. You'll need to provide the car's registration number and other details to get an accurate quote. Road tax, also known as Vehicle Excise Duty (VED), is a tax that you must pay to drive a car on public roads. The amount of road tax you pay depends on the car's emissions and fuel type. You can check the car's road tax status online using its registration number. You'll need to pay the road tax before you can legally drive the car. A bill of sale is a written agreement between the buyer and seller that documents the sale of the car. It should include the names and addresses of both parties, the car's registration number, make, model, and price, and the date of sale. Both parties should sign and date the bill of sale. Keep a copy of the bill of sale for your records. Understanding the paperwork and legalities is crucial for ensuring a smooth and legal used car purchase.
